概括
黄素和在肉中显示出协同作用的抗氧化作用,通过减少氧化应激来改善健康. 这种组合增强了抗氧化能力,并通过IGF-1/PI3K/AKT/mTOR通路保护肝脏和心脏组织.

背景情况:
- 氧化应激对的健康和家禽产业构成重大威胁.
- 黄素 (CUR) 和 (Se) 具有已知的抗氧化特性.
- 在肉中,CUR和Se的联合作用以前没有被研究过.
研究的目的:
- 在体外和体内研究CUR和Se的协同抗氧化作用.
- 阐明它们联合抗氧化作用的潜在分子机制.
主要方法:
- 实验中使用了DF-1细胞系和400只白羽肉.
- 使用过氧化 (H2O2) 和甲 (Dex) 诱导氧化应激.
- 评估了抗氧化能力,组织损伤标志物,细胞亡和蛋白质表达水平.
主要成果:
- CUR和Se在DF-1细胞中显示出协同作用的抗氧化作用 (组合指数<1).
- 结合治疗增加了总抗氧化能力和超氧化物脱酶 (SOD) 活性.
- 降低乳酸脱酶 (LDH) 和甲酸 (MDA) 水平,缓解肉的组织损伤和亡.
结论:
- CUR和Se协同缓解白羽肉的氧化压力.
- 观察到的协同效应通过IGF-1/PI3K/AKT/mTOR信号通路进行介导.

Complementation Tests
5.3K
A complementation test is a simple cross to identify whether the two mutations are located on the same gene or different genes. It was first performed by Edward Lewis in the 1940s while working on fruit flies. He developed the test to identify the location and arrangement of different mutations on chromosomes.

Sulfur Assimilation
80
Sulfur is an essential element in biological systems, contributing to synthesizing key biomolecules, including amino acids such as cysteine and methionine, and cofactors such as coenzyme A and biotin. Microorganisms primarily assimilate sulfur as sulfate (SO₄²⁻) from the environment, which must undergo a series of biochemical transformations before it can be incorporated into cellular components. Combined Effects of Drugs: Synergism
4.9K
Synergism is a useful mechanism where combining two or more drugs is more effective than each constituent used alone. Such combinations are also called supra-additive interactions. The drugs collectively enhance the final therapeutic effect by acting on different targets. Another advantage is that the low dose of each constituent drug is sufficient to achieve the desired effect. This helps reduce the duration of therapy and lower the adverse effects of these drugs.
